			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>If <em>x + y = 8z,</em> then which of the following represents the average (arithmetic mean) of x,y, and z, in terms of z?</p>
<p>(A) 2z + 1</p>
<p>(B) 3z</p>
<p>(C) 5z</p>
<p>(D) z/3</p>
<p>(E) (3z) / 2</p>
<p> </p>
<p>Doh!  This seemingly easy question stumped me and took me way more than the alloted 2 minutes to figure out.</p>
